Knights Score Late, Clip Buffalo, 3-2
|
Baseball fans saw a good contest between the Brooklyn Knights and Buffalo Buffalo.
The Brooklyn Knights rode a solid performance from 30-year-old starting pitcher Manny Aguayo to a win, beating the Buffalo Buffalo, 3-2, at The Greenhouse. Justin Gray picked up the win in relief. His record improves to 4-6. Randy Nelson suffered the loss.
Who knows how it would've ended, had it not been for Esteban Gonzalez? The 28-year old right fielder Gonzalez stroked a run-scoring double in the top of the ninth inning to put Brooklyn up, 3-2. For the game, he was 3 for 5, including 1 double and 2 singles.
"Bottom line," said Buffalo skipper Jim Punk42ae, "we didn't play well enough to win."
The defeat makes Buffalo 49-56.
